Block

#22,318,809
Block Number
22,318,809 @ 07/28/2025, 15:45:10
Status
Finalized
ID
0x01548ed90d45ff6ab24517c039fe1f45da1475894059826fc7ddb4d7a281c0bb
Transactions
Gas Used
16496931/39921914 (41.32% Used)
Base Fee
10,000 Gwei
Total Score
2,179,581,524 (+100)
Rewards
2.63 VTHO